The Coolangatta Hotel is a popular destination in Coolangatta, Queensland, Australia, located at Cnr Warner Street & Marine Parade, Coolangatta QLD 4225. This establishment is known for its specialties as a pub, live music venue, and restaurant.

The hotel offers various features to its guests, such as outdoor seating, on-site services, takeaway, dine-in, delivery, bar games, great cocktails, karaoke, live music, live performances, quiz night, and sports. It is wheelchair-accessible, with a car park, entrance, and toilet for disabled guests. The Coolangatta Hotel serves a variety of alcoholic beverages, including beer, cocktails, spirits, and wine. Guests can enjoy food at the bar, and the hotel caters to groups, accepts reservations, and takes credit and debit cards.

The Coolangatta Hotel has ample parking, including a free parking lot and free street parking. The hotel's atmosphere is casual, making it an ideal place for a night out with friends or a family dinner. Great venue with a smattering of racism

I'm not usually one to write reviews, but I felt compelled to share my experience at the Coolangatta Pub.

The venue itself is excellent. The music on both occasions we visited was amazing, and even when we walked past, it was absolutely pumping. The food was of a good standard as well—I thoroughly enjoyed the meals we had. However, what really let this place down was the exceptionally poor service.

We stayed in Coolangatta for 10 days and had an amazing time overall. Throughout our trip, I often commented on how polite and friendly the people were at various venues—special shoutout to the Coolangatta Surf Club and Xenia Greek Restaurant, where the service was nothing short of exceptional.

As someone who has lived in the UK for 20 years (I’m half English) and now in Australia for over 20 years, I was genuinely surprised by what happened at your venue. On our first night in Coolangatta (29/12) at 6:30 pm, I went to the bar to grab a drink. There were three people either side of me waiting to be served, and my brother-in-law was three people back further down the line. Every time the young woman working behind the bar walked past, she ignored me and served everyone else—all of whom happened to be a little lighter-skinned than me.

When my brother-in-law (who is white) got to the front of the line, he was served before me, even though I had been waiting longer. We were both gobsmacked. What made it even more baffling was that the young woman appeared to be British herself.

Hoping this was just a one-off incident, we returned the following evening. Unfortunately, it wasn’t. The same young woman was now working the food service counter, and the same poor service was extended to everyone who wasn’t white. My wife, who is from southern Italy and gets very brown in the summer, even laughed at the absurdity of it all. Needless to say, we didn’t visit again.

It’s a real shame that the actions of one racist individual have tarnished what could otherwise have been a fantastic experience. Your venue has so much going for it, but until this is addressed, it’s impossible to recommend wholeheartedly.

For the last three weeks, i have taken my family to the Coolanaggta Hotel. The service has always been excellent. The food is fantastic, and the atmosphere is second to none - except for the climate control. My family and I have walked away with the (sniffles) for the third time this month. We were looking forward to Music Bingo, but not tonight. The hotel has no control over the temperature of the air-conditioning. It was 10-12*c inside the public bar. It was like walking into a cold room of a bottle shop.

We asked the staff if they could change the temperature. Unfortunately, it was not available. However, management can turn the air-con off. It's not rocket science management. Look around at your patrons and see if they look cold ( watch their body language) or if a patron requests to have air-con turned off. We know this has been a major issue with the hotel for the last ten years. Turn the air-con off if you have fewer than 15-25 patrons inside the public/sports bar. I noticed around 5:00 pm that patrons moved from the public area to the beer garden, even though it was cold outside.
